  text: The condensation polymer Polyamide 6 (PA 6) is a thermoplastic resin with
    high tensile strength and rigidity at comparatively low costs for raw material
    and processing. This is why PA 6 is a common material for the production of ropes,
    gears or bearings. Apart from that, a relative new application is the thermoforming
    of glass fibre laminate sheets with PA 6 as matrix material. The prediction the
    rest of life period of such high-tech materials is still a research objective.
    A first step, and also part of this contribution, is the nondestructive investigation
    of the matrix material. The ageing of PA 6 is mainly affected by thermo- and photo-oxidation
    as well as post-condensation, which e.g. results in a change of physical properties.
    For this contribution the acoustical and mechanical material parameters of artificially
    aged PA 6 have been determined with high frequency ultrasound (1 MHz) and quasi-static
    experiments. We will give a short description of both experimental setups as well
    as the ageing procedure. Finally we will discuss the correlation between the experimental
    results, finding that there is a good correlation between sound velocity and tensile
    strength.

  text: Due to the modal behavior of geometrically bounded media, ultrasonic guided
    waves propagate in waveguides as a combination of multiple dispersive wave packets,
    which can be simulated as a PDE-problem. Given an excitation in time and space,
    multiple eigen-modes derived from solving the PDE may propagate each with different
    dispersion characteristics and weight. Considering a broad-band pulse exciting
    from one side of a hollow cylindrical waveguide, the received signal at the other
    side consists of all propagating eigen-modes that can be considered approximately
    as the narrow band signals. The synchrosqueezed wavelet transform (SWT) is employed
    to sharpen the time-frequency representation (TFR) of the received waveguide signal.
    Using a ridge detection algorithm, we successively separate the synchrosqueezed
    TFR into several narrow band TFRs which can be identified as oscillatory components
    with time-varying frequency. Then those separated TFRs are reconstructed as narrow
    band signals using the inverse SWT. Based on an analytical model of the waveguide,
    we observe that the decomposed signals are similar to those dominant eigen-modes
    simulated above. Moreover, also the group delay and, therefore, the group velocity
    of each decomposed signal can be estimated well. This is of high interest when
    analyzing the characteristic of a given waveguide, such as acoustical property
    measurements or non-destructive testing.

  text: Zur berührungslosen Materialfeuchtebestimmung wird unter anderem die Infrarotreflexionsmessung
    genutzt. Diese nichtinvasive und schnelle Methode ist geeignet sowohl zur Bestimmung
    der Feuchte von Schüttgütern als auch zur Charakterisierung von Trocknungsprozessen
    von Lacken. Die reflektierte Strahlung ist dabei abh{\"a}ngig von Absorption und
    Streuung in der Beschichtung sowie von den temporären und lokalen Reflexionseigenschaften
    des Messobjektes. ln dieser Untersuchung ist ein experimenteller Aufbau zur simultanen
    Messung der gerichteten und der diffus reflektierten Strahlungsanteile realisiert.

  text: 'Single transducer distance sensors have a blind zone because normally the
    electrical received signal cannot be detected during transmitting. There are several
    approaches to realize a simultaneous transmit and receive operation. Digital signal
    processing is the best solution for narrow band systems (air ultrasound transducer)
    especially when the transmitted signal is coded. Thereby a mathematical model
    is used to estimate the electrical received signal. A drawback of the digital
    signal processing is the required computing time to estimate the model and the
    time of flight of an echo. In this contribution the computing time is reduced
    significantly by using base band signals for the signal processing. The signal-processing
    is subdivided into the following steps: Preprocessing, model identification, estimation
    of the received signal and echo detection. Beside the model identification the
    signal-preprocessing is an important part of the system. It depends on the time
    of flight of an echo (close echo, far echo) and the state of the system (single
    measurement, averaging). The whole system is evaluated with measurements using
    a 40 kHz air ultrasound transducer in front of a reflector with varying distances
    between 0 mm and 1000 mm.'
